Hi Renata,

Since you're picking up maintenance, here's where things stand. Last night we cut FeedCheck, our podcast feed validator, over from the legacy Tarnmill host to the new Aquilane cluster. Validation throughput is up, and the enclosure-size checks that used to time out now complete reliably. We also enabled strict RSS namespace checking, which surfaced a few malformed feeds from the Dovecote network — those publishers have been notified. Everything else is unchanged. The production configuration values are listed here.

deployment values, kaduf-yahag:
ulaix:
  pin: 3536
  metrics_host: metrics.ulaix.zemvarlabs.internal
  tenant: tamael
  seal: seal_b3192d5a

Glimmer's snapshot tests for UI components run against three environments: sandbox, staging, and release-candidate. Snapshots are rendered headlessly and compared pixel-by-pixel; any divergence above the threshold fails the build. Future maintainers should note that sandbox intentionally uses mocked theme tokens, so snapshots generated there must never be promoted to staging. Always regenerate baselines after a theme package bump, and commit them in the same change. The environment values the runner expects are listed here.

service settings:
[lamdor]
team = ulaok
access_code = ac_1aff88
owner = ulaox.briax
host = lamdor.halixcloud.internal
port = 8080
peer = novwyn.norvagrid.internal
salt = dc8fc33a
pin = 6992

Runbook — Searchlift account recovery (relevance tuning console). If a tuner is locked out of the Mirelda relevance dashboard, confirm their lockout in the audit feed, then disable the stale session. Weighting experiments pause automatically; no ranking drift occurs during recovery. Re-enable access only after the reviewer signs off on the session log. To restore the tuning profile vault, enter the recovery passphrase shown below.

vault phrase of tajef-faduf = casox-ralius-julir